MINUTES OF THE REGULAR ORONO COUNCIL MEETING HELD MARCH 30, 1987 <br />#1114 BRACKEN CONTINUED <br />not necessary, however if any additional land alteration <br />takes place on this property, a conditional use permit <br />would be required and a replacement easement can be <br />acquired at that time. <br />It was moved by Councilmember Callahan, seconded by <br />Councilmember Sime, to approve the vacation petition of <br />William Bracken for the vacation of a 10 feet wide <br />drainage and utility easement along the shared lot line <br />of Lots 16 and 17, Block 1, the Farm at Long Lake, <br />finding the easement not currently occupied with utility <br />lines, not a drainageway and finding no future public <br />purpose which the easement area in its present location; <br />and finding no need to acquire additional drainage and <br />utility easements along the 623 feet of the southern lot <br />line. Motion, Ayes 5, Nays 0. <br />RICHARD RAGATZ <br />1945 CONCORDIA STREET <br />VARIANCE <br />RESOLUTION #2154 <br />Mr. Ragatz was present for this matter. <br />City Administrator Bernhardson explained the request for <br />2' side setback, 2' street setback, and hardcover <br />variances to construct a 2 -car detached garage <br />(replacing a small shed structure that abuts both lot <br />lines) and a future addition to residence. Planning <br />Commission recommended that the required 10' street lot <br />line setback be maintained; 5' side lot line <br />setback; and maximum 75 -250' hardcover of 27% allowed. <br />Councilmember Goetten asked if the new garage would have <br />a firewall on the north side lot line; and if the garage <br />conformed with the fire hydrant setback. <br />Assistant Zoning Administrator Gaffron stated that he <br />would have to check with the Building Official regarding <br />a required firewall; and the new garage does meet the <br />fire hydrant setback. <br />It was moved by Councilmember Goetten, seconded by Mayor <br />Grabek, to adopt Resolution #2154 granting the variances <br />per Planning Commission's recommendation.
